[ad_1] Delhi Capitals acquired exciting Indian players in the first half of the WPL 2023 Player Auction held here in Mumbai. The franchise bagged batter Jemimah Rodrigues (INR 2.2 crore) and all-rounders Radha Yadav (INR 40 lakh) and Shikha Pandey (INR 60 lakh) along with the U-19 Women T20 World Cup winners Shafali Verma (INR 2 core) and Titas Sadhu (INR 25 lakh). Delhi Capitals also picked up Australia Women's team Captain Meg Lanning (INR 1.1 core) and South African all-rounder Marizanne Kapp (INR 1.5 crore).Speaking about his team's buys in the first half, Delhi Capitals' co-owner Parth Jindal said, "We are extremely happy. [ad_1] The Women's Premier League (WPL) auction produced a number of big-money buys with Indian cricket team opener Smriti Mandhana topping the list with a massive Rs 3.4 crore. The 25-year-old all-rounder Deepti Sharma, who is not new to the T20 format, also went for a huge amount as UP Warriorz ended up spending Rs 2.6 crore for her. While India skipper Harmanpreet Kaur was picked for Rs 1.8 crore by Mumbai Indians, two young stars of the team – Jemimah Rodrigues and Shafali Verma – both went to Delhi Capitals for amounts north of Rs 2 crore. [ad_1] From touching the lowest ebb, the ODI World Cup snub in New Zealand last year, to hitting the winning runs in a victory over arch-rivals Pakistan in the T20 global event, Jemimah Rodrigues has done brilliantly to turn the corner in less than 12 months. Rodrigues, who hit a match-winning 38-ball unbeaten 53 in a seven-wicket win in India's Women's T20 World Cup opener on Sunday, said at one point of time she even contemplated quitting the game."I think this time last year when I was at home and I was not in a good headspace because I was dropped from (India's) 50 World Cup squad. [ad_1] Jemimah Rodrigues revealed Sunday that India's victory over arch-rivals Pakistan at the Women's T20 World Cup was inspired by "extraordinary" superstar Virat Kohli. Rodrigues hit an undefeated 53 off 38 deliveries to steer her side to a seven-wicket win in Cape Town as India chased down their 150-run target with six balls to spare. [ad_1] Jemimah Rodrigues slammed an unbeaten half-century as India got their Women's T20 World Cup campaign underway with a win against arch-rivals Pakistan at the Newlands In Cape Town on Sunday. Chasing a target of 150, Jemimah slammed an unbeaten 53 off 38 balls as India crossed the finishing line with an over to spare. Earlier, Pakistan, on the back of captain Bismah Maroof fifty, had posted a total of 149/4 in 20 overs. [ad_1] India beat Pakistan by seven wickets in Women's T20 World Cup© AFPYoung India wicketkeeper Richa Ghosh provided the fireworks in the 18th over as the Harmanpreet Kaur-led side defeated arch-rivals Pakistan by seven wickets in their opening Group B match of the Women's T20 World Cup on Sunday. Ghosh slammed three boundaries in a productive 18th over, sent down by Aiman Anwer, to change the complexion of the game, just when it seemed it was getting tight for India.
